Ingredients

  • 1 package (16 ounces) Johnsonville® All Natural Fresh Italian Mild, Hot or Sweet Ground Sausage
  • 1 package (24 ounces) Mama Mary’s™ Original Gourmet Pizza Crusts (2 crusts)
  • 1-1/2 cups pizza sauce
  • 2-1/2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ese, divided
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, chopped

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 425 °F. Place two pizza crusts on baking sheets or pizza pans. Spread pizza sauce over crusts. Top each with 1 cup cheese. Pinch sausage into 1-inch pieces and arrange on pizzas. Sprinkle with green pepper and the remaining cheese. Bake for 8-12 minutes or until sausage is no longer pink and reaches 160 °F and the cheese is melted.
